Positive Regulation Of Pka On Human Gonadotropin-Releasing Hormone (Hgnrh) Gene Expression In Human Placental Jeg-3 Cells, Zhaoyang Wen Jul 2001

Positive Regulation Of Pka On Human Gonadotropin-Releasing Hormone (Hgnrh) Gene Expression In Human Placental Jeg-3 Cells, Zhaoyang Wen

Chemistry & Biochemistry Theses & Dissertations

Using the human placental choriocarcinoma JEG-3 cell line as an in vitro human placental model, we studied the mechanisms of the PKA positive regulation of the hGnRH gene expression in the human placenta. Studies in JEG3 cells showed that through the PKA catalytic subunit a, human GnRH upstream promoter activity was stimulated by PKA signaling pathway in a cAMP dependent mechanism. The sequence between —202 (Afl II) and —554 (BamH I) base pair in the human GnRH upstream promoter region appeared to be responsible for the PKA positive regulation of the gene expression. Characterization Of The Biological Activities Of Recombinant Fusion Protein Green Fluorescent Protein/Human Zona Pellucida Protein 3 (Gfp/Hzp3), Zhiyong Lin Jan 2001

Characterization Of The Biological Activities Of Recombinant Fusion Protein Green Fluorescent Protein/Human Zona Pellucida Protein 3 (Gfp/Hzp3), Zhiyong Lin

Theses and Dissertations in Biomedical Sciences

Despite numerous reports indicating the successful production of bioactive recombinant ZP3, no report has shown the rhZP3 having direct binding activity with human sperm. Recombinant ZP3 generated from our previous study displayed binding activity with human sperm through indirect evidence from hemizona assay (HZA).

This present study focused on the production of recombinant ZP3 with direct binding activity with human sperm. Through the application of a pEGFP expression vector, fusion protein GFP/ZP3 was successfully generated and expressed. The expression of GFP/ZP3 was evidenced by RT-PCR and western blot.
